Output 6dfdac56f046d223946fa8b18f9fc5601f523ef287192d34ba128855deed7393:0

value
624790376
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2c1eb6b88a90227eb00b396440162101bc73aa5 OP_EQUALVERIFY OP_CHECKSIG
address
LftwHLXBCSEv4BMY9cHcPvkAj4Y6w9wNzX
transaction
6dfdac56f046d223946fa8b18f9fc5601f523ef287192d34ba128855deed7393
spent
true